Budgeting Basics: Simple Steps for Financial Success

Embarking on your financial journey can seem daunting, but it doesn't have to be. Mastering the art of budgeting is the cornerstone of securing your financial goals. It empowers you to take control of your funds and make informed decisions about your spending.

  • Start by monitoring your income. This provides a clear overview of how much money you have coming in each month.
  • Group your expenses into must-have and optional categories. This helps you identify areas where you can potentially cut back spending.
  • Create realistic budget goals that align with your financial objectives. Whether it's saving for a down payment, paying off debt, or simply building an emergency fund, having specific goals will keep you motivated.

Remember, budgeting is not about sacrifice. It's about distributing your resources in a way that supports your needs. By adopting these simple steps, you can pave the way for financial success and achieve your aspirations.
